The common name for sodium bisulfate is "dry acid." It is often used in water treatment, pH adjustment, and household cleaning products.
Some common household products that contain sodium bicarbonate include baking soda, toothpaste, antacids, and some cleaning products.
Vinegar is the common household chemical that is a solution of acetic acid. It is used for cooking, cleaning, and various other household purposes.
Vinegar is a common household acid that is often used for cleaning and cooking. It is a weak acid, so it is safe to handle and store in the home.
I don't know that sulfuric acid even has a household name. It used to be called oil of vitriol, if that helps.
